What is casting?

Liquid metal is poured into the mold cavity suitable for the shape and size of the part, and cooled and solidified to obtain a blank or part, which is usually called liquid metal forming or casting.

Sand casting: casting method for producing castings in sand mold. Steel, iron and most nonferrous alloy castings can be obtained by sand casting. Used in automobile engine cylinder block, cylinder head, crankshaft and other castings. Investment casting is applied to the production of small parts with complex shapes, high precision requirements or difficult other processing, such as blades of turbine engines. Pressure casting, application: Die casting was first used in automobile industry and instrument industry, and then gradually expanded to various industries, such as agricultural machinery, machine tool industry, electronics industry, national defense industry, computers, medical devices, clocks, cameras and daily hardware. Low pressure casting, used in: mainly traditional products (cylinder head, wheel hub, cylinder frame, etc.) Centrifugal casting, application: centrifugal casting was first used to produce cast pipes, and centrifugal casting technology was used to produce steel, iron and non-iron carbon alloy castings in metallurgy, mining, transportation, irrigation and drainage machinery, aviation, national defense, automobile and other industries at home and abroad. Among them, centrifugal cast iron pipe, cylinder liner and shaft sleeve of internal combustion engine are the most common castings. Metal mold casting is applied to: metal mold casting is suitable for mass production of non-ferrous alloy castings such as aluminum alloy and magnesium alloy with complex shapes, and also suitable for the production of steel and metal castings and ingots. Squeeze casting can be used to produce various types of alloys, such as aluminum alloy, zinc alloy, copper alloy and ductile iron. Lost foam casting is applied to: it is suitable for producing various precision castings with complex structure, and there is no limit on alloy types and production batch. Such as gray cast iron engine box, high manganese steel elbow, etc. Continuous casting is applied to: long castings with constant cross-section shapes such as steel, iron, copper alloy, aluminum alloy and magnesium alloy can be poured by continuous casting, such as ingots, slabs, bars and tubes.
